it still shows 10 months for ND visa office..
Manu yes its 10months if you are not QSW...all PNP (except for QC) its 10months in ND, Quebec selected workers its 6months.
Because QSW we dont send any documents to Federal (say educational certificates, work experience etc) just application form, intend to reside in Quebec and the Quebec issues CSQ(selection certificate) during our interview itself they will collect one set of our mark sheets,work exp etc.. so processing shouldn be little lesser..poilce and medicals verifications alone by Fed...
